Protected species and habitats: communication (NATURA)

Save as PDF

‘Only a small proportion of vulnerable habitats and species protected under EU law have achieved good conservation status’, concludes the European Commission’s Report into the conservation status of over 1150 species and 200 habitat types across Europe. The Report recommends Member States to strengthen their efforts to improve the biodiversity situation and criticises governments for not investing sufficient resources in monitoring species and habitats. Grassland, wetland and coastal regions are identified as the habitat types most at risk.

Biodiversity conservation and ecosystem management plays an important role in the long term resource management strategy of the cement industry. The conservation of biodiversity can be enhanced through correct resource management during the mining phases of the cement sector, especially via quarry rehabilitation.
